Savannah State’s McGowin Named All-American

How May I Help You NC · Friday, June 14th 2013 at 2:32PM · 4561 views
Courtesy MEAC Media Relations


MORGANTOWN, W. Va. - Savannah State pitcher Kyle McGowin was one of 58 baseball student-athletes named to the National Collegiate Baseball Writers Association’s 18th Annual All-America team.

The junior right-hander was named to the first team.

McGowin, who was recently drafted in the 5th round by the Los Angeles Angels in the Major League Draft, is one of 10 semifinalists for the National Pitcher of the Year Award.

The business management major finished the 2013 campaign with a 12-2 record, 2.02 earned run average and a school single-season record of 135 strikeouts. The Sag Harbor, New York native pitched 120.1 innings.

McGowin won the Mid-Eastern Athletic Conference Pitcher of the Year award, made the MEAC all-tournament team and was also a finalist for the 2013 Golden Spikes Award.
